Former Smitherman aide warns that the Toronto Star is growing Rob Ford's support by bullying him

TORONTO – A former political aide to mayoral candidate George Smitherman said Thursday that support is growing for Rob Ford amid allegations the mayor appears in a video smoking what appears to be crack cocaine.

Bruce Davis suggested the media is creating public sympathy for Ford by hounding him for answers.

“When I talk to people out there, they have a lot of sympathy for the mayor,” Davis said. “They don’t have a lot of sympathy for people interrupting a press conference, or challenging him in the Tim Hortons drive-thru. That doesn’t go with Canadians.
